The Johnsonville Flashes are taking a road trip to take on the Hannah-Pamplico Raiders at 7:30 p.m. on Friday.
Johnsonville's offense might be in the hot seat on Friday considering what happened against Lake View on Friday. They had to suffer through a 37-0 loss at the hands of the Wild Gators. The Flashes have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Meanwhile, win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Hannah-Pamplico). They blew past Carvers Bay 40-14 on Friday. The Raiders pushed the score to 40-8 by the end of the third, a deficit the Bears cut but never quite recovered from.
Johnsonville now has a losing record at 2-3. As for Hannah-Pamplico, they pushed their record up to 3-1 with the victory, which was their third straight at home.
Everything came up roses for Johnsonville against Hannah-Pamplico in their previous meeting back in September of 2023, as the squad secured a 42-6 win. The rematch might be a little tougher for Johnsonville since the team won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
